President Mahama in accordance with Article 243 of the 1992 constitution and the Local Governance Act, 2016 (Act 936) as amended by Local Governance (Amendment) Act nominated Ebi Bright as Metropolitan Chief Executive (MCE) for the Tema Metropolitan Assembly
The nomination was announced on April 23, 2025 in a letter signed by Secretary to the President, Dr Callistus Mahama and the Local Government Minister, Ahmed Ibrahim.

Abdulai Mahmud has also been appointed as DCE for Bole Bamboi in the Savannah Region, Masud Musah Ayaaba Thomas as DCE for Atebubu-Amantin in the Bono East Region.
28 other persons have been nominated for various districts in Greater Accra including Ignatius Godfred Dordoe as DCE for Shai Osudoku and Raphael Uriel Nartey for Kpone Katamanso.
